- Carine Roy's documentary tells the story of the premiere of Jean-Claude Gallotta's most recent choreographic show, L'homme à la tête de chou, which featured Serge Gainsbourg's œuvre as reinterpreted by Alain Bashung. The project L'homme à la tête de chou was begun by producer Jean-Marc Ghanassia in 2006. The plot centers on a half-man, half-vegetable hero called the man with the cabbagehead, who recounts the tragic story of his doomed love for Marilou, a love that drove him to madness and a life of crime. On an unadorned stage, Jean-Claude Gallotta's mise en scene featured 14 dancers and was set to songs by Gainsbourg, re-recorded by Alain Bashung. Carine Roy follows this premiere from start to finish: from the search for a venue through the rehearsal period up to the premiere at Grenoble's Centre Chorégraphique.
